Seite 1 von 1

Strich mit einer bestimmten Länge definieren-

Verfasst: Di 4. Feb 2014, 22:59
von Wiedehopf
Hallo!

Dies ist ein Teil eines komplexeren (für mich als Anfänger) Befehls. Der Befehl funktioniert soweit. Ich möchte jedoch, dass die Linie sich an die aktuelle Zeilenhöhe anpasst.

Ziel ist es, einen vertikalen Strich zu definieren, der genau der halben Zeilenhöhe plus einem festen Wert entspricht.

Bisher habe ich folgendes stehen:
\rule{0,5pt}{0.5\baselineskip}
Ich würde jedoch gerne so etwas in der Art stehen haben:
\rule{0,5pt}{0.5\baselineskip}+10pt}
Latex kann jedoch nicht addieren. Wie kann ich dies geschickt lösen?

Ich könnte auch 0.6 statt der 0,5 nehmen. Dann ist der Strich jedoch nicht gleichmäßig stark größer als die halbe Zeile. Genau das hätte ich jedoch gerne... :-P

Danke und Grüße,
Wiedehopf

Verfasst: Di 4. Feb 2014, 23:34
von u_fischer
\rule{0,5pt}{\dimexpr 0.5\baselineskip +10pt}

Re: Strich mit einer bestimmten Länge definieren-

Verfasst: Di 4. Feb 2014, 23:36
von Felix
Wiedehopf hat geschrieben:Latex kann jedoch nicht addieren. Wie kann ich dies geschickt lösen?
Natürlich kann LaTeX addieren. Du könntest das calc-Paket verwenden, oder pgfmath, oder fp u.a. Wenn das zuviel Neues ist, geht auch manuellen Wert festlegen... für was toll-automatisiertes ist es mir die Uhrzeit jetzt zu spät, doch ich nenne mal ein paar Pakete. Kannst ja mal in die Doku schauen, ob Du die nehmen willst.

Felix